Background:
After a career in Electronics and years of growing tomatoes on the balcony in Victoria’s temperate climate, I decided to pursue horticulture as a career. After taking the full-time PHC program, my fellow graduate and former rugby teammate Nicole Yano and I started WY Yards & Gardens. In addition to working on all kinds/sizes of local properties, I spent five years as the Head Gardener at Abkhazi Gardens, a public garden in Fairfield, before becoming an instructor at PHC. Outside of gardening, I am a long-standing member of James Bay Athletic Association where I played and coached rugby. I am an enthusiastic member of several local garden clubs and love my work.
